Hydraulic gear selector

- The various elements of the hydraulic gear selector are : a) the selector slide-valve : - This is hollow and has 1 inlet port for HP fluid and 5 outlet ports ( one for each gear ). - Longitudinal and circumferential grooves are machined in the slide-valve to allow the return of fluid to the reservoir by way of the front face of the gear selector. ( From a gear, for example ).
